How?

Please read the Drupal upgrade tutorial and make sure you feel comfortable with how a standard upgrade process works before going through this checklist.

  1. Select the version you are currently running from the drop-down menu
  2. Click on "patch" to get a diff file between your version and the latest version or "changed files archive" to get an archive containing only the files you need to update
  3. Backup everything (files and database) and then backup everything (did I mention backup everything?)
  4. Apply the patch file or copy the files from the "changed files archive" to the directory containing your Drupal installation, overwriting old files
  5. Continue the upgrade process (check if you need to run the update.php script)

Why?

When the number of Drupal powered sites you maintain grows larger, patching all of them everytime a minor release comes out can be a pain. When you're restricted to FTP access only, this pain becomes unbearable!
